"The Sanitary Evolution of London" by Henry Jephson is a classic piece of literature that delves into the transformation of London's sanitation system during the 19th century. Jephson, a prominent writer and historian, provides a detailed account of the city's journey from unsanitary conditions to a more modern and efficient infrastructure. Through thorough research and compelling storytelling, Jephson uncovers the challenges faced and the efforts made by the city authorities to improve public health and living conditions.

This book is not only a fascinating historical document but also sheds light on the importance of sanitation in urban development. Jephson's insightful analysis and engaging narrative make "The Sanitary Evolution of London" a must-read for anyone interested in the history of public health and the evolution of cities.
